Are the joints in your driveway, sidewalk, or patio starting to crack or open up?

Those gaps between concrete slabs are not just cosmetic. They are expansion joints designed to allow movement. But when they fail, water can seep underneath the slab and wash away the supporting soil.

Over time, that leads to voids, settlement, and uneven concrete.

Why Joint Sealant Matters

Concrete expands and contracts with temperature changes. That is why control joints and expansion joints are installed between slabs.

When joint sealant cracks or deteriorates, water can enter below the surface. In Northern Colorado, freeze-thaw cycles make this worse. Water freezes, expands, and pushes against the soil and slab.

This can cause:

  • Soil erosion beneath the slab
  • Voids forming under concrete
  • Cracks spreading over time
  • Uneven slabs
  • Premature concrete failure

Sealing joints helps reduce water intrusion and protect the base underneath your concrete.

    Signs Your Joints Need Sealing

    You may need joint sealant if you notice:

    • Cracked or missing sealant
    • Gaps between slabs
    • Weeds growing in joints
    • Water pooling along seams
    • Sand or soil washing out from joints

    Addressing joint issues early helps prevent larger repair costs later.

    Our Joint Sealant Process

    We follow a clean, controlled process to ensure proper adhesion and long-term performance.

    1. Clean the Joint
    We remove old sealant, debris, and loose material to create a clean surface.

    2. Prepare the Joint
    If needed, we install backer rod to control depth and ensure proper sealant performance.

    3. Apply High-Quality Sealant
    We apply flexible joint sealant designed to expand and contract with your concrete.

    The result is a clean finish that helps protect your slab from water intrusion.
